New Style Silverado
Upgraded from an '05 Silverado to the new body style '07. The ride is firm without being stiff. The road noise is reduced. The new gauge cluster is nice and easy to look at. The onboard computer is handy to show tire pressures as well as tranmission temp. Even with the 8/4 cyl. fuel management system, I average only 14.5 MPG with lots of highway miles. My '05 averaged 17.5. It is a very nice looking truck. I look forward to gaining better gas mileage.

New LTZ Z71
Just purchased a few days ago and already am amazed by what GM has done with this vehicle. The fit and finish is excellent, the integration of vehicle systems is well done. For example, I was low on gas. Not only did the low gas light come on, and "Low Fuel" displayed on dash, the car Nav system offered to show me all the nearby gas stations on the map display. The auto-switching between v4 and v8 is not noticable and does help mileage. The leather interior is beautiful. Reliability remains to be seen, but my 2001 had 135000m on it when I traded it in and nothing major ever went wrong with it, so I hope this one is even better
Hmmm, Wonder About These Reviews
Miss my 94 Silverado. MPG 14-16, not 20. I drive 180 miles RT for work and that includes 5 miles gravel roads and frequent 4WD. Truck is comfortable and looks good. Cargo management system and kept losing the plastic corners. Finally gave up and removed the front part of it. Stereo speakers crackle and pop and sound like crap already. The big Chevy "Bowtie" has water in it, expect it to fall off soon. Problems with the tire pressure monitor system twice. 4WD switch doesn't work all the time and now 4WD is "Out." Been at the dealers for the last 9 days and counting. Last GM product!
